Steel Protective Coating Compositions, Methods of Their Manufacture, and Methods of Their Use
Steel sheet coating compositions in which polymeric resin or ceramic properties are produced by admixing an aluminum coordinate complex and an aluminum resin, a polysilazane as a source of silicon, an organic solvent, an organic synthesis catalyst, and optionally a non-metallic, non-ionic, low-nucleophilic base. The admixed coating is applied to sheet steel prior to hot-stamping in order to inhibit surface formation of iron oxides and to improve steel sheet surface characteristics.
Aluminum surface treatment method to increase adhesion with polyurethane coating
A method for improvement of adhesion and distribution along the surface of coatings using a femtosecond laser is described. The process starts from chemical preparation or cleaning of the target material, surface predetermination, laser irradiation of the surface until a certain surface geometry is obtained, which gives the surface improved wetting properties and chemical surface activation which results in improved adhesion of the coatings on the target material surface. The surface geometries and dimensions to be obtained during irradiation are selected according to the properties of the coating and target material, including the laser parameters and/or the environment to obtain the desired surface geometry, considering possible geometry errors without compromising essential adhesion.

Non-perforated artificial turf with porous backing and methods of manufacture thereof
A method for manufacturing a synthetic non-perforated drainable material is disclosed herein. Generally, the method includes injecting a coating material with air, applying the air-injected coating material to the first side of the material, and curing the air-injected material such that it adheres. Once cured, the material has a highly efficient drainage rate that remains consistent throughout the life of the material.
METHOD OF COATING A SUBSTRATE BY ELECTRON BEAM CURING
Method of coating a substrate comprising the steps of: i) applying to the substrate a radiation curable aqueous composition comprising a dispersed polymeric binder, ii) thermally drying the aqueous coating composition and iii) electron beam curing the coating composition, the method being characterized by the fact that the aqueous coating composition is a physically drying, film-forming aqueous composition and that the curing is performed in air atmosphere.
DECORATIVE SHEET AND METHOD FOR MANUFACTURING DECORATIVE SHEET
There is provided a decorative sheet having excellent design properties, i.e., low gloss, and having fingerprint resistance, high durability (particularly scratch resistance or contamination resistance), and processability. A decorative sheet (1) according to this embodiment includes: a base material layer (2); and a surface protective layer (5) provided on one surface of the base material layer (2), in which the surface protective layer (5) has ridge-like parts provided to project in a ridge-like shape and form an irregular shape on the surface, RSm/Ra of the irregular shape of the surface protective layer (5) is within the range of 10 or more and 300 or less, the surface protective layer (5) contains an ionizing radiation curable resin as a main material, the ionizing radiation curable resin contains, as a main component, a tetrafunctional acrylic resin containing a repeating structure, the repeating structure is any one of the structures of ethylene oxide, propylene oxide, and ε-caprolactone, and the number of repetitions of the repeating structure is 12 or more.
Polyester film and preperation method thereof
A polyester-based film having excellent scratch resistance, durability, transparency, and visibility and a process for preparing the same. The polyester-based film comprises a base layer and a coating layer on at least one side of the base layer. The light passage according to Relationship 1 is 91% or more, or the total transmittance for light of 380 nm to 780 nm is 92% or more, it has excellent optical properties, durability, visibility, and reliability. Thus, it can be applied to display devices such as smartphones, tablet PCs, and laptops. In addition, in the polyester-based film according to an embodiment, the strain with respect to tensile load satisfies a specific range, whereby it is possible to achieve the flexibility that hardly causes deformation even when a certain load is maintained for a long period of time. Thus, it can be applied to flexible display devices, particularly, foldable display devices.
